FILE - In this Monday, Sept. 8, 2014 file photo, Iraqi lawmakers attend a session in Baghdad, Iraq. Iraqi lawmakers have called for a "reciprocity measure," banning Americans from entering the country after U.S. President Donald Trump's executive order banning Iraqis and citizens of six other majority-Muslim countries. The Iraqi vote was non-binding for the government, but is poised to strain Iraq's relations with the U.S. in the midst of the operation to retake Mosul from the Islamic State group.
